Job Overview

Performs molding machine operations, inspects the molded components visually, and performs repetitive tasks to produce and assemble the components.

Job Requirements

  • Performing periodic quality inspections and tests to evaluate the condition of different machine parts; sharing critical feedback with engineers and supervisors.
  • Weighing the components, packaging them, making and preparing different types of boxes for them, and verifying the specifications of the components.
  • Driving initiatives for increased plant productivity, material saving, and cost reduction, increasing the plant's overall efficiency.
  • Maintaining a clean, safe, organized shop environment, ensuring compliance with standard environmental health and safety policies and procedures.

What your background should look like

Typically requires 1-2 years of related work experience. Completion of high school or equivalent is usually required.
